What is medical mission work?

Medical missions are trips in which trained medical professionals travel to foreign countries with a specific medical purpose for a designated period of time. This can vary in duration from one week to years depending on the organization.

How long are medical mission trips?

Medical relief missions are short-term volunteer programs that can be done for 1-4 weeks. Even if it is for that short amount of time, you can help and support doctors and do amazing things.

How long do medical missions last?

Short term (1-8 weeks) If you can only go for 1-2 weeks, it would be best to be part of an organized group for surgery or teaching fairly close to the U.S. If available for 3-8 weeks, one could go to a hospital and relieve someone going away, have more time for teaching and demonstrating surgery.

What is the purpose of a medical mission?

Medical missions is the term used for Christian missionary endeavors that involve the administration of medical treatment. As has been common among missionary efforts from the 18th to 20th centuries, medical missions often involves residents of the “Western world” traveling to locales within Africa, Asia, Eastern Europe,…

Where does the World Medical Mission take place?

World Medical Mission places Christian physicians, dentists, and other medical professionals on short-term volunteer service assignments at mission hospitals and clinics in Africa, Asia, Oceania, Latin America, and the Middle East.
